In which triangle one angle is equal to the sum of other two angles?
right angled triangle
If one angle of a triangle is equal to the sum of the other two angles, then the triangle is a right angled triangle.
What if two angles of a triangle are equal?
If two angles of a triangle are congruent, then the sides opposite those angles are congruent.

What do the three angles of a triangle equal?
The sum of the three angles of any triangle is equal to 180 degrees.
